On September 17, the 23rd China-ASEAN Expo opened at the Nanning International Convention and Exhibition Center. As a leading intelligent automobile manufacturing enterprise in Guangxi, DFAC Liuzhou Motor brought three cutting-edge NEW ENERGY commercial vehicles to the exhibition, showcasing hard-core technological achievements in hydrogen, battery electric, and intelligent driving, and delivering zero-carbon smart logistics overall solutions to the ASEAN market. At the exhibition site, DFAC Liuzhou Motor will simultaneously complete the strategic cooperation signing for a Vietnam KD plant, and the Chenglong brand will officially launch a new layout for localized manufacturing in ASEAN.

Relying on the strategic plan for overseas market breakthroughs in the "15th Five-Year" period, DFAC Liuzhou Motor targets ASEAN market opportunities and continues to focus efforts on key countries such as Vietnam, Thailand, the Philippines, and Indonesia, vigorously advancing complete vehicle exports, KD plant layout, and NEW ENERGY product deployment. In 2026, DFAC Liuzhou Motor will continue to deeply cultivate ASEAN left-hand drive and right-hand drive markets, simultaneously introduce battery electric, hydrogen, and other NEW ENERGY models, continuously improve its channel network, accelerate localization capacity building, and lay a solid foundation for subsequent high-quality development in the ASEAN market.
During the exhibition, DFAC Liuzhou Motor will formally sign a strategic cooperation agreement with its Vietnamese partner. The two parties plan to jointly invest in and build a KD (knock-down assembly) plant in Vietnam, with planned annual production capacity and annual sales volume of 1,500 units, and are expected to achieve an annual output value of RMB 210 million. The implementation of this project marks that the Chenglong brand has moved from complete vehicle exports to a new stage of localized deep cultivation in the ASEAN market, further strengthening the brand influence and industrial synergy of Chinese commercial vehicles in Vietnam and the ASEAN region.

At this exhibition, DFAC Liuzhou Motor's booth focused on "green, intelligent, efficient" and highlighted three star products for different application scenarios.
The Chenglong H7 hydrogen fuel cell tractor is a flagship hydrogen heavy truck built by DFAC Liuzhou Motor. The vehicle is equipped with a high-power permanent magnet synchronous motor, matched with a high-power hydrogen fuel cell, liquid-cooled power battery, and large-capacity hydrogen storage cylinders, with a maximum comprehensive range of over 700 kilometers, effectively solving the range pain point of hydrogen heavy trucks. In 2025, DFAC Liuzhou Motor's hydrogen fuel cell vehicle deliveries exceeded 1,800 units, with market share firmly ranking first in the industry, and it has achieved large-scale operation in multiple scenarios across the country.

The Chenglong Yiwei 5 Super Energy Edition battery electric tractor, built on the Dongfeng Trucks T1 NEW ENERGY platform, achieves comprehensive upgrading of five core capabilities: "super power, super lightweight, ultra-low power consumption, super fast charging, and super safety." It brings truck drivers real value in cost reduction and efficiency improvement, wealth creation, and income increase, becoming a reliable transport partner for users to seize market competitive advantages.

As the L4 "ceiling of intelligent driving perception hardware for light trucks," the Chenglong Yiwei 2 intelligent driving battery electric light truck builds a 360° all-domain environmental perception system, equipped with NVIDIA automotive-grade chips, with total computing power reaching 508 TOPS, providing strong computing power support for high-level intelligent driving, enabling intelligent assisted driving in complex urban distribution scenarios, helping customers reduce operating costs, and unlocking a new operation model for urban distribution logistics.

In addition, the site also exhibited two "future cards": China's first split-type flying car based on a freight platform, the Chenglong Kunpeng Flying Car, and the L4 autonomous logistics vehicle, the Chenglong Chitu RoboVAN. The former achieves fully automated high-precision docking of "aircraft + vehicle," meeting the precise positioning requirements of flying cars for ground driving, aerial flight, and air-ground docking; the latter is equipped with a domain-centralized electronic and electrical architecture, combined with self-developed AI chassis domain control algorithms, carrying infinite possibilities for future urban services.


In the passenger vehicle section, DFAC Forthing also exhibited two star products: the Xinghai V9 pop-top camper edition and the Xinghai V6 right-hand drive version specially created for the ASEAN market.
